Home
last modified time | relevance | path

Searched refs:FixedSizeVector (Results 1 – 7 of 7) sorted by relevance

/system/chre/util/tests/
Dfixed_size_vector_test.cc21 using chre::FixedSizeVector;
43 TEST(FixedSizeVector, EmptyWithCapacityWithDefault) { in TEST() argument
44 FixedSizeVector<int, 8> testVector; in TEST()
52 TEST(FixedSizeVector, PushBackOneAndRead) { in TEST() argument
53 FixedSizeVector<int, 8> testVector; in TEST()
63 TEST(FixedSizeVector, PushBackUntilFullAndRead) { in TEST() argument
64 FixedSizeVector<int, 4> testVector; in TEST()
85 TEST(FixedSizeVector, PushBackAndErase) { in TEST() argument
86 FixedSizeVector<int, 8> vector; in TEST()
102 TEST(FixedSizeVector, EraseDestructorCalled) { in TEST() argument
[all …]
Dheap_test.cc8 using chre::FixedSizeVector;
102 FixedSizeVector<int, 16> v; in TEST()
/system/chre/util/include/chre/util/
Dfixed_size_vector_impl.h28 ElementType *FixedSizeVector<ElementType, kCapacity>::data() { in data()
33 const ElementType *FixedSizeVector<ElementType, kCapacity>::data() const { in data()
38 size_t FixedSizeVector<ElementType, kCapacity>::size() const { in size()
43 size_t FixedSizeVector<ElementType, kCapacity>::capacity() const { in capacity()
48 bool FixedSizeVector<ElementType, kCapacity>::empty() const { in empty()
53 bool FixedSizeVector<ElementType, kCapacity>::full() const { in full()
58 void FixedSizeVector<ElementType, kCapacity>::push_back( in push_back()
68 void FixedSizeVector<ElementType, kCapacity>::emplace_back(Args&&... args) { in emplace_back()
76 ElementType& FixedSizeVector<ElementType, kCapacity>::operator[](
87 const ElementType& FixedSizeVector<ElementType, kCapacity>::operator[](
[all …]
Dfixed_size_vector.h27 class FixedSizeVector : public NonCopyable {
161 typename FixedSizeVector<ElementType, kCapacity>::iterator begin();
162 typename FixedSizeVector<ElementType, kCapacity>::const_iterator begin() const;
163 typename FixedSizeVector<ElementType, kCapacity>::const_iterator cbegin() const;
168 typename FixedSizeVector<ElementType, kCapacity>::iterator end();
169 typename FixedSizeVector<ElementType, kCapacity>::const_iterator end() const;
170 typename FixedSizeVector<ElementType, kCapacity>::const_iterator cend() const;
Dmemory_pool.h101 FixedSizeVector<MemoryPoolBlock, kSize> mBlocks;
/system/chre/core/include/chre/core/
Dwifi_scan_request.h60 typedef FixedSizeVector<uint8_t, kMaxWifiSsidLength> WifiSsid;
Dsensor_request_manager.h172 FixedSizeVector<SensorRequests, getSensorTypeCount()> mSensorRequests;